第9章c55x的硬件扩展 91硬件设计概述 92DsP系统的基本电路设计 93外部程序存储器扩展 n94外部数据存储器扩展 n95c55x与A/D和D/A转换器的接口
第9章 C55x的硬件扩展 ◼9.1 硬件设计概述 ◼9.2 DSP系统的基本电路设计 ◼9.3 外部程序存储器扩展 ◼9.4 外部数据存储器扩展 ◼9.5 C55x与A/D和D/A转换器的接口 3
91硬件设计概述 91.1典型DSP应用系统 巩AH[SM「M∞抗混叠滤波器←模拟输入 复位电路 LACK抗混叠滤波器模拟输入 TMS320C55X K-X 晶振电路 LMC心平滑滤器]→模机输出 电源电路】RC逻镯控制电路LDC平滑滤波器→模拟输出 图9-1典型DSP目标板结构框图 cPLD( Complex Programmable Logic Device)复杂可编程逻辑器件 FPGA( Field- Programmable Gate Array)即现场可编程门阵列
9.1 硬件设计概述 TMS320C55x FLASH SDRAM 复位电路 电源电路 晶振电路 ADC ADC DAC DAC 抗混叠滤波器 抗混叠滤波器 平滑滤波器 CPLD/FPGA逻辑控制电路 平滑滤波器 … … … … 模拟输入 模拟输入 模拟输出 模拟输出 9.1.1 典型DSP应用系统 图9-1 典型DSP目标板结构框图 4 FPGA(Field-Programmable Gate Array),即现场可编程门阵列 CPLD(Complex Programmable Logic Device)复杂可编程逻辑器件
9.1.2DSP系统硬件设计流程 确定硬件实施方案 匚器件的选择 原理图设计 匚P设计 硬件调试 图92DSP系统硬件设计流程图
9.1.2 DSP系统硬件设计流程 确定硬件实施方案 原理图设计 器件的选择 PCB设计 硬件调试 图9-2 DSP系统硬件设计流程图 5
1确定硬件整体方案 ●根据系统设计要求确定设计目标,统筹 考虑硬件和软件分工; ●在综合考虑系统的性能指标、算法需求、 体积、功耗、成本以及工期等因素的基 础上,确定硬件整体设计方案,并画出 硬件系统整体框图
1.确定硬件整体方案 ⚫ 根据系统设计要求确定设计目标,统筹 考虑硬件和软件分工; ⚫ 在综合考虑系统的性能指标、算法需求、 体积、功耗、成本以及工期等因素的基 础上,确定硬件整体设计方案,并画出 硬件系统整体框图。 6
2确定硬件模块具体实现方案 ●DSP芯片的选择: ◆综合考虑运算速度、片上资源、价格、外设配置等. ●存储器扩展电路的设计: ◆考虑存储器映射地址、存储器容量和存取速度等; 常用存储器有 EPROM、 E2PROM、 FLASH、SRAM SBSRAM和 SDRAM等,可根据工作频率、存储容量、 位长、接口方式和工作电压来选择
2.确定硬件模块具体实现方案 ⚫DSP芯片的选择: ◆综合考虑运算速度、片上资源、价格、外设配置等. ⚫存储器扩展电路的设计: ◆考虑存储器映射地址、存储器容量和存取速度等; ◆常用存储器有EPROM、E2PROM、FLASH、SRAM、 SBSRAM和SDRAM等, 可根据工作频率、存储容量、 位长、接口方式和工作电压来选择。 7